Dimensions & Size Guide
Standard Sizes & Measurements:
When it comes to large wall art ideas for your living room, understanding sizes is key to creating a visually appealing space. Common sizes for oversized art pieces include:
– 16” x 20” – This piece works great as a focal point or part of a gallery wall.
– 24” x 36” – Ideal for making a statement on a feature wall.
– 36” x 48” – Perfect for areas with high ceilings, adding drama and height.
– 48” x 72” – A true showstopper, best suited for large, open areas where it can be appreciated from afar.
When choosing art, consider the minimum requirements for proper fit. For smaller rooms, oversized art can overwhelm, while too small of a piece in a large space can feel lost. As a rule of thumb, aim to fill about 60-75% of the wall space for optimal balance.

Space Planning Tips:
Proper measuring and planning ensure your large wall art enhances the room instead of overpowering it. Here are some tips to help you measure your space effectively:
1. Measure the Wall: Before purchasing, measure the height and width of the wall. This gives you a clear idea of how much space you have to work with. 📏
2. Use Painter’s Tape: Mark the dimensions on the wall with painter’s tape. This visual aid can help you visualize how the art will fit in your space. 🎨
3. Consider Room Layout: Account for furniture placement. Art should complement your existing decor and not interfere with functional areas. 🛋️
4. Eye Level Matters: Hang art at eye level, generally between 57” and 60” from the floor to the center of the piece. This ensures it’s easily viewed by guests.
5. Avoid Clutter: Don’t crowd your artwork with too many smaller pieces. Stick to one or two large pieces for a bold impact. ✨

What’s the best way to arrange multiple large wall art pieces on one wall for a gallery-like look?
First decide on an anchor: a single dominant statement wall art piece, then plan around it. Sketch layouts on paper or use painter’s tape to map exact sizes on the wall. For a balanced look, choose a mix of frames and shapes, but maintain consistent spacing—aim for about 2–4 inches between pieces and 6–12 inches from the edge of the wall. Try grid or salon-style arrangements—gallery walls work well for oversized art pieces. Keep your layout flexible for future swaps and use mats or risers to align varied heights. How do I safely hang large wall art in high-traffic spaces while preserving style?
Always start by locating studs or using appropriate anchors for drywall, especially with heavy pieces. Use a secure hanging method like a French cleat or heavy-duty D-rings, and distribute weight evenly to avoid sagging. For multiple pieces, use a cable system or a level to keep everything straight. Protect walls with felt pads and consider UV-protective glass or acrylic for bright sun exposure. What lighting strategies help bold wall decor shine in a living room?
Layer lighting to make bold wall decor pop: ambient light to set the mood, plus adjustable track lights or wall-mounted picture lights to spotlight the art. Place lights about 8-12 inches from the artwork and angle them slightly downward to avoid glare. Use dimmers and warm color temperatures around 2700–3000K to enhance boho textures and colors, ideal for modern interior design with a playful twist. Consider natural light: position art away from direct sun to prevent fading, and use sheer curtains that still let light through.
